Slovenia Female children out of school between 1995 and 2022
| Period |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2022 | 763 | -177 |
| 2021 | 940 | +281 |
| 2020 | 659 | -149 |
| 2019 | 808 | -110 |
| 2018 | 918 | -295 |
| 2017 | 1,213 | -5 |
| 2016 | 1,218 | +249 |
| 2015 | 969 | -46 |
| 2014 | 1,015 | +14 |
| 2013 | 1,001 | +6 |
| 2012 | 995 | -145 |
| 2011 | 1,140 | +83 |
| 2010 | 1,057 | -85 |
| 2009 | 1,142 | +16 |
| 2008 | 1,126 | -255 |
| 2007 | 1,381 | +683 |
| 2006 | 698 | -276 |
| 2005 | 974 | -196 |
| 2004 | 1,170 | +195 |
| 2003 | 975 | -121 |
| 2002 | 1,096 | +192 |
| 2001 | 904 | +651 |
| 2000 | 253 | -1,100 |
| 1999 | 1,353 | +229 |
| 1998 | 1,124 | -1,181 |
| 1997 | 2,305 | -120 |
| 1996 | 2,425 | -453 |
| 1995 | 2,878 |
